  • Title

    Digital oscilloscope calibration using asynchronously sampled signal estimation

  • Abstract
    Oscilloscopes are typically calibrated using special signals for each parameter. A common method using only sine wave signals and analysis of sampled data is proposed to calibrate all major parameters of a digital sampling oscilloscope, greatly simplifying the calibration procedure while attaining higher lower uncertainties. The procedure can also be fully automated as the readout from the oscilloscope screen is no longer needed.
